What are memoirs quizlet?

Definition of a Memoir. A piece of autobiographical writing, usually shorter than an autobiography, which tries to capture meaningful moments or events in one's past.

What is the purpose of this memoir?

Memoirs (French for “memory” or “reminisce”) focus on personal experience, intimacy, and emotional truth—memoir writers often play with their memories and with real life in order to tell a good story. For this reason, memoirs are not bound to formal expectations around chronology or factual accuracy.

What is the purpose of the descriptive language in the paragraph?

The primary purpose of descriptive writing is to describe a person, place or thing in such a way that a picture is formed in the reader's mind.

What is the purpose for using descriptive language in the paragraph it provides a picture?

By showing and not telling the reader and by using descriptive language that appeals to the five senses, descriptive paragraphs provide the reader with a detailed account and the significance of something. Thus, this something being described is the most important aspect of the descriptive paragraph.

What are the 3 author’s purpose?

An author's purpose is the main reason he or she has for writing. The three basic purposes are to inform, to persuade, and to entertain. The simple strategy below will help you figure out an author's purpose.

What is the general idea expressed by the author?

In paragraphs, a stated main idea is called the topic sentence. In an article, the stated main idea is called the thesis statement. When the author does not state the main idea directly, it is called an implied main idea.

What is the purpose of the author in writing memoir?

People write memoirs when they have true personal stories that they hope will inspire others to reflect on intriguing questions or social issues. Readers expect mem- oirs to help them encounter perspectives and insights that are fresh and meaningful. Today, memoirs are more popular than ever.
